let ym;
ym=='undefined' >>false
ym==undefined >>true
typeof ym=='undefined' >>true
typeof ym==undefined >>false
注意: typeof的结果是字符串 typeof(typeof ym)>>'string'
本文探讨了在JavaScript中如何正确地比较和检测变量是否为undefined,通过具体示例对比了使用双等号(==)与三等号(===)的区别,并解释了typeof操作符在这一过程中的作用。
let ym;
ym=='undefined' >>false
ym==undefined >>true
typeof ym=='undefined' >>true
typeof ym==undefined >>false
注意: typeof的结果是字符串 typeof(typeof ym)>>'string'

被折叠的 条评论
为什么被折叠?